BOX Baseball - Game 39 vs. Philadelphia

Game 39- In real life the Phillies are averaging 16 hits every 3 games. In video game life the Phillies had 16 in hits in one game. The 4 runs resulting from those hits were enough to end the 10-game BOX winning streak.

Mike started and struggled. He only lasted 5 innings giving up 12 hits and all 4 runs.  The BOX offense only managed 7 hits and only once did we get more than one hit in an inning.

Notes: Grogg started in place of a slumping Werley (average down to .218) but Bob did come into the game as a pinch runner and later got a hit... Apparently Phillies pitcher Ryan Madson is an offense force.  Even though he's a relief pitcher, he's hitting .320 and has 15 rbi.
